Skylexo Cream is a topical medication that contains Cetrimide 0.5% W/W as its active ingredient. Cetrimide is an antiseptic agent commonly used to treat minor skin infections and irritations.

Skylexo Cream is applied topically to the affected area, and it works by killing the bacteria that cause skin infections. This cream is typically used to treat cuts, burns, insect bites, and fungal infections.

It can also be used to prevent infection in minor wounds. Skylexo Cream should be used as directed by a healthcare professional or according to the instructions on the packaging.

How to use Skylexo Cream?

Skylexo Cream is an antiseptic agent commonly used to treat skin infections and wounds. Here’s how to use Skylexo Cream:

  1. Wash your hands thoroughly before applying Skylexo Cream.
  2. Clean the affected area with mild soap and water and pat it dry.
  3. Apply a small amount of Skylexo Cream to the affected area and gently rub it in until it is completely absorbed into the skin.
  4. Use Skylexo Cream as directed by your doctor or pharmacist. Please do not use more than recommended or apply it more frequently than instructed.
  5. rewash your hands after applying Skylexo Cream.
  6. If you experience skin irritation or allergic reactions, stop using Skylexo Cream and immediately contact your doctor or pharmacist.

Remember to store Skylexo Cream in a cool, dry place and keep it out of the reach of children. Follow these steps and use Skylexo Cream as directed to treat skin infections and wounds effectively.

Side Effects

Skylexo Cream is generally safe to use; there are some side effects that you should be aware of. These include:

  1. Skin irritation – Some people may experience redness, itching, or a burning sensation when using Skylexo Cream.
  2. Allergic reactions – In rare cases, some people may develop an allergic reaction to Cetrimide, which can cause swelling, difficulty breathing, and other severe symptoms.
  3. Dry skin – Skylexo Cream may cause the skin to become dry or flaky.
  4. Contact dermatitis – This type of skin inflammation can occur when the skin comes into contact with an irritant like Cetrimide.
  5. Skin discolouration – Some people may notice changes in their skin colour after using Skylexo Cream for an extended period.

If you experience these side effects, stop using Skylexo Cream and consult your doctor. You may need to switch to a different medication or treatment to manage your symptoms.
